#BA9C69 Color Information

Hex color code: #BA9C69

#BA9C69 is a soft orange color. In RGB it is (186, 156, 105), and in HSL it is (38°, 37%, 57%). It is typically applied in digital products.

Color Meaning and Usage

A soft orange tone, #BA9C69 has RGB (186, 156, 105) and HSL (38°, 37%, 57%). Known for evoking optimism and creativity, this orange-yellow hue is popular in mobile app design.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#BA9C69 is #6987BA,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#BA7469.
